To show appreciation for our beloved frontliners who have worked tirelessly during the Covid-19 outbreak in Malaysia, TGV Cinemas is offering all medical and law enforcement frontliners a FREE movie!

In a Facebook post, TGV Cinemas wrote that they just want to say “Thank You” in their own little way and is now inviting all frontliners for a well-deserved break.

The promotion will be valid from 9 to 15 July 2020, and is open to all medical and law enforcement frontliners, including doctors, nurses, military officers and police officers.

Only one (1) redemption is allowed per frontliner throughout the promo period and can only be redeemed at selected locations’ ticker counter.

The promotion will be applicable to Classic halls only and subject to movie and seat availability.

However, do note that TGV Cinemas reserves the right to revise these terms and conditions without prior notice.

How to redeem:

  • Bring your work ID to the ticket counter to redeem
  • Our staff will record down your contact details
  • Proceed to choose your movie & seat!

The promotion will be available at these locations:

  • Dpulze
  • Permaisuri Imperial City Mall Miri
  • Setiawalk
  • Sunway Putra
  • Sunway Pyramid
  • Sunway Velocity
  • Vivacity Megamall
  • Wangsa Walk
